Hola a todos,
Aprovechando que estoy poniendo a punto toda mi actividad procrastinadora, sólo comentaros que ya tenéis disponible el script en el que he estado trabajando a ratos durante varios meses... ¡mi editor de FILE_ID.DIZ!
Necesitaba (y buscaba) un editor multiplataforma, de código abierto, que permitiese crear y editar los file_id.diz, que respetase los condicionantes de su formato, y que fuera usable e intuitivo para el SysOp que lo usara.
Por tanto, he parido un script en python, que da respuesta a mis requisitos. Dada mi más que evidente limitación como desarrollador, me he basado en la librería estándar tkinter para proveer una interfaz gráfica -simple pero efectiva- al programa.
Así pues, este script permite:
- Arrancar una GUI con fuente monoespaciada para visibilizar uniformemente las líneas.
- Acceder a un panel de exploración de ficheros navegable.
- Abrir, guardar, visualizar y editar textos de 10 líneas y 45 caracteres por línea.
- Un contador de caracteres escritos por línea.
- Líneas independientes entre sí, de manera que se pueda editar un texto libremente sin tener que lidiar un buffer completo.
- Tratar únicamente file_id.diz o elnombrequesea.diz.
- Ejecutarse en cualquier plataforma que disponga de Python con la biblioteca estándar tkinter (y -se entiende- un Entorno de Escritorio).
El resultado es rudimentario, pero a mí me sirve, y va de la mano con el otro script que he comentado en ESP.SOFTWARE.
En cualquier caso, si le queréis echar un vistazo, SysOps:
https://shipyard.thefreebay.net/eotb/gui-diz-editor
A reveure!!
Enric
--- BBBS/Li6 v4.10 Toy-7
* Origin: Pursuit Special - The last of the V8 Interceptors (2:343/107.1)